FranceslivesinBrooklynwithherbestfriendSophie,butlongstomovetoTribecaand
becomeasuccessfuldancer.AftermovingoutofherapartmentwithBenjiandLevtoaTribeca
apartment(thatshecannotafford),shebeginsherquesttobecomewhatshechildishlydreamsof,
takingonthetropeofstrugglingartist.Thatdoesntlastlongasbeinganapprenticeatadance
companydoesntnecessarilypaythebills,butshestumblesbacktoherhometownofSacrementoto
visitherparentsforChristmas,eventuallycomingbacktoworkforheralmamaterVassarasa

residentassistant.Workingasastandbyandclerkforadancecompany,shedoeswhatevershecan
todanceinfrontofcrowds,butisnevernoticed.Stillbroke,feelingabandonedbySophie,andfar
behindonherdreams,shegoestoParisfortwodaysasanimpulsiveadventure,butsleepsthrough
thesecondday.ShemovesbacktoNewYorkCity,evenmoredisconnectedfromSophieand
friends,herquirkyoptimismandchildlikedreamingbecominglessandlessofanoptionforher.As
timegoeson,sheeventuallybeginstoteachchoreographyforacompanyandforkids.Benjibegins
toshowinterestedinher,andshereconcileswithSophie.Toleaveitoffwithagoodnote,shefinds
anapartmentaftersecuringenoughmoney.
Francesarcshowsthatdreamingisnotnecessarilyenoughtoachievethingsinlife,butthrough
workandtenacitythroughtheroughpatches.
